Saw this loop posted by Royster71 on Geoladders and had to give it a go today despite temps hovering around 90 degrees at 5pm.
It was a short but fun loop and due to it's proximity to Whiting, it really felt like I was riding Whiting again. This area is under the Limsestone-Whiting management sphere but escaped unscathed in fires last fall. The final downhill has some "surprise" drops and turns and even a big ramp jump that I avoided. There are some fun sections and a couple sketchy sections I didn't ride (since I was alone). The trail is rutty in places and could use some work but I'd recommend checking it out if you're local and want to try something different. You can link it in with a run through O'Neill like I did. It's accessed via the Aliso Creek Trail near RSM parkway and El Toro. Here's some photos... edison_1.jpg Here's the start trail off the paved trail. edison_2.jpg edison_3.jpg Alot of the trail is fireroad. edison_4.jpg Some nice views along the way. edison_6.jpg When the fireroad splits on a downhill, take the right slit and watch for singletrack in the right. edison_5.jpg If you miss it, you'll end up at the closed entrance to Whiting. edison_7.jpg This hill looks mellow, but it was a rutted tech hill climb challenge. edison_8.jpg edison_9.jpg Head uphill through this "playground" section. edison_10.jpg Eventually the trail climbs up along then above Glenn Ranch Road. edison_11.jpg Yes, the trail goes through this v ditch. edison_12.jpg The trail on this section is quite narrow...narrower than it looks. edison_13.jpg Take a left at this junction. edison_16.jpg Looks like the old Cactus Trail in Whiting huh? Felt like it too. edison_17.jpg Big drop with no runout. I walked it. edison_18.jpg Lots of poison oak. edison_19.jpg Bridge with a surprise uphill after it. edison_20.jpg Heading down a mellower part of Bonzai ridge. edison_21.jpg When the trail is a 4-way intersection continue straight onto this not-so-well-travelled singletrack. Enjoy! |

This is a fun ride. Not really challenging. If you extend the ride an connect to a trail that leads over to the top of oneil park then you can turn this into a killer ride with about 1800+ of climbing with some fun single track and easy DH. Plus there are some fun jumps built back on edison.
we need to plan an Edison ride to show this trail off. Lots o ticks and PO.
